š ļø Key Responsibilities
Daily P&L Reporting & Analysis
- Produce and own daily profit and loss reporting across all origination channels, ensuring accuracy, timeliness, and executive-ready presentation
- Investigate and explain P&L variances, including rate movements, volume changes, pricing execution, and hedge performance
- Develop and enhance reporting infrastructure to streamline processes and improve analytical visibility
- Provide clear reporting and variance explanations to executive leadership
MSR Analysis, Valuation & Strategy
- Run MSR valuation models, including cash flow projections, rate sensitivity analysis, and prepayment speed scenarios
- Monitor fair value of retained MSR portfolio in alignment with GAAP and investor standards
- Develop MSR hedge recommendations based on valuation and market conditions
- Support MSR portfolio strategy and financial performance monitoring
- MSR & Whole Loan Bid Tape Preparation
- Prepare MSR bid tapes for bulk sales, ensuring accuracy of loan-level characteristics including FICO, LTV, geography, and product type
- Create whole loan bid tapes for investor execution across agency and non-agency channels
- Coordinate with Servicing, Operations, and Secondary Marketing teams to ensure data integrity and completeness
- Support execution of loan sales and MSR transactions through settlement
- Margin Reporting & Profitability Analytics
- Own margin reporting across origination channels and identify opportunities for optimization
- Analyze profitability trends, channel performance, and pricing effectiveness
- Develop financial models to evaluate pricing, product mix, and operational strategy
- Collaborate with Finance on forecasting, reporting, and profitability modeling
- Executive Reporting & Strategic Partnership
- Prepare executive-level reporting packages for the CEO and senior leadership
- Deliver strategic insights and financial recommendations based on analytical findings
- Partner closely with Secondary Marketing and Finance teams to support pricing, execution, and forecasting
- Develop ad hoc financial analysis to support business strategy and market responsiveness
- Collaborate daily with executive leadership, including direct visibility to the CEO
